Quick Answer: The most common meaning of “NS” in texting and online conversations is “Nice Shot.” It is often used in gaming or casual chats to compliment someone’s skill or achievement.

ns mean in text – Quick Definition

In texting and social media conversations, NS has several meanings. The most common ones include:

1. Nice Shot

Gamers, sports fans, and social media users often use NS to mean “Nice Shot.”

Example:

Player 1: “Did you see that goal?”
Player 2: “NS πŸ”₯”

Emotion behind it:

Praise, appreciation, and excitement.

2. Nice Save

Popular in gaming communities.

Example:

“NS! You saved the match.”

Emotion:

Encouragement and respect.

3. No Problem / No Stress

Sometimes people use NS casually to say everything is okay.

Example:

“Sorry I replied late.”
“NS 😊”

Emotion:

Reassurance and kindness.

4. Not Sure

Some texters use NS when they are uncertain.

Example:

“Are you coming tonight?”
“NS yet.”

Emotion:

Indecision and uncertainty.

5. Nice Style

Common on Instagram and TikTok.

Example:

“Love your outfit, NS πŸ”₯”

Emotion:

Complimenting and admiration.

6. Nice Smile

Frequently used in flirting or friendly conversations.

Example:

“Cute picture. NS 😊”

Emotion:

Affection and attraction.

7. No Sense

Used jokingly when something sounds ridiculous.

Example:

“Bro, that story makes NS πŸ˜‚”

Emotion:

Humor and disbelief.

8. Nintendo Switch

Gamers often shorten Nintendo Switch to NS.

Example:

“I play on NS mostly.”

Emotion:

Neutral discussion.

9. Not Serious

Sometimes NS means someone is joking.

Example:

“Relax, I’m NS πŸ˜‚”

Emotion:

Playfulness.

10. Nice Skills

Common in esports and gaming.

Example:

“NS, you’re improving fast!”

Emotion:

Respect and encouragement.

At its core, NS usually expresses praise, uncertainty, humor, reassurance, or casual internet communication depending on context.

Origin and Background

Like many internet abbreviations, NS wasn’t born from one specific place. Instead, it evolved naturally through online communities.

Gamers were among the first groups to popularize NS as “Nice Shot” and “Nice Save.” Competitive games encouraged players to communicate quickly, so abbreviations became part of gaming culture.

As texting became mainstream, people started assigning new meanings to NS. Social media platforms like Instagram, Snapchat, TikTok, and Discord accelerated the trend. Memes, comments, and group chats transformed these two letters into something flexible and context-driven.

Today’s internet language moves incredibly fast. What starts inside a gaming community can become everyday slang worldwide within months.

When NOT to Use It

Avoid using NS in:

  • Formal emails.
  • Business meetings.
  • Emotional arguments.
  • Conversations with older relatives.
  • Cross-cultural situations where slang may be misunderstood.

For example, if your boss emails you, replying with “NS” might seem unclear or unprofessional.

Context protects meaning.
